Voice Actors Who Portrayed Mammy Two Shoes
- Lillian Randolph: 1940 - 1952
- Thea Vidale: (dubbed versions) (uncredited)
- June Foray: Mammy as a thin white woman
- Nicole Oliver: Tom and Jerry Tales
- Roz Ryan (Live action)
